Web29 apr. 2024 · Example 1: Biology. Hypothesis tests are often used in biology to determine whether some new treatment, fertilizer, pesticide, chemical, etc. causes increased growth, stamina, immunity, etc. in plants or animals. Web21 aug. 2024 · Examples: Interpretation sentence starters. In line with the hypothesis … Contrary to the hypothesised association … The results contradict the claims of Smith (2007) that … The results might suggest that x. However, based on the findings of similar studies, a more plausible explanation is x. This behavior often results in getting the (activity) and/or gaining another preferred activity. Web14 aug. 2024 · Here are the steps involved in how to write a hypothesis for a dissertation. 1. Ask a Question. A research question is a starting step for writing a research hypothesis in a dissertation. The question should be re-searchable within the given constraints. It should also be specific, focused, and answerable within the given time frame.
